
Ubisoft’s Far Cry series is heading in a new direction, as a recent Far Cry 7 leak suggests the company has completely rebooted its multiplayer experience. The long-running franchise is known for its expansive open-world gameplay, but Ubisoft appears to be shaking things up with a fresh approach to multiplayer.
Ubisoft’s Multiplayer Overhaul
According to insiders, Ubisoft initially had a standalone multiplayer project in development. However, the studio has now decided to integrate multiplayer into Far Cry 7, revamping the experience from the ground up. The decision likely stems from a desire to create a more cohesive and immersive gameplay experience.
Leaks indicate that the game might shift away from traditional competitive modes and instead focus on survival mechanics and co-op play. This change aligns with recent industry trends where multiplayer elements blend seamlessly with single-player content.
What to Expect from Far Cry 7
While Ubisoft has yet to confirm official details, reports suggest that game will feature:
- A more connected open world with multiplayer integration
- Survival-focused gameplay instead of conventional PvP modes
- A fresh narrative approach different from previous titles
Ubisoft is expected to reveal more about the game later this year. With this rebooted multiplayer experience, fans are eager to see how the franchise evolves.
